Probably Tusyan artist; or Gouin artist. Storage Jar with Lid, late 19th or early 20th century. Terracotta, Height: 9 1/4in. (23.5cm) Diameter: 9 1/4in. (23.5cm) Height without lid: 7 1/2in. (19.1cm). Brooklyn Museum, Gift of Eugene and Harriet Becker, 2001.121.2a-b. Creative Commons-BY (Photo: Brooklyn Museum, CUR.2001.121.2a-b_PS5.jpg)
